Trevor Johnston, Time Out
Blanchett gets the accent impeccably, and encompasses both the woman's determined heroism and her delight in the picture byline, but neither she nor the screenplay digs any deeper than secular hagiography.

I must admit, my expectations of this took a lurch when I saw the names of Jerry Bruckheimer and Joel Schumacher on the credits. I can't quite see what attracted those two to a project better suited to one of those cheap but worthy Channel Four Film productions, but Cate… More
I must admit, my expectations of this took a lurch when I saw the names of Jerry Bruckheimer and Joel Schumacher on the credits. I can't quite see what attracted those two to a project better suited to one of those cheap but worthy Channel Four Film productions, but Cate Blanchett makes the most of an opportunity to demonstrate her versatility. The film is well acted, respectable but underwhelming. Still, it's the closest I've come to liking a Joel Schumacher movie to date.

I always thought that Ireland was the place of leprechauns, four-leaf clovers, and The Corrs. Who knew it had such a dark side? Once again, Crazy Cate manages to transform herself entirely, this time in the title role of Veronica Guerin. Her performance was excellent, the film was… More
I always thought that Ireland was the place of leprechauns, four-leaf clovers, and The Corrs. Who knew it had such a dark side? Once again, Crazy Cate manages to transform herself entirely, this time in the title role of Veronica Guerin. Her performance was excellent, the film was well-paced, and the music was perfect. But what got to me, was the real story itself. I applaud Veronica's determination and courage, but ultimately, I think she was a little foolish (ooohhh....controversial!). But seriously, the sense I got from the film was that not only did she want to spill the beans on the massive drug trade, she also wanted the glory of doing it. Perhaps if she had have gone about her work in a less forthright way, she may not have lost her life. What is also infuriatng is the fact that she literally had to die before the courts would do anything to change the laws, which, frankly, is insane.
